嵌入式开发工程师考试有哪些参考书籍?

随着物联网、智能硬件等领域的飞速发展,嵌入式开发工程师成为了热门职业。为了帮助广大考生在嵌入式开发工程师考试中取得优异成绩,本文将为您推荐一些实用的参考书籍,助您顺利通过考试。

一、嵌入式系统基础

  1. 《嵌入式系统原理与应用》(作者:刘宏伟、张晓辉)
    这本书详细介绍了嵌入式系统的基本原理、硬件设计、软件开发和调试方法,适合初学者和有一定基础的读者。

  2. 《嵌入式系统设计与实践》(作者:王海涛、刘洋)
    本书以实例为导向,讲解了嵌入式系统的设计流程、开发工具和调试技巧,有助于读者快速掌握嵌入式系统开发。

二、C语言编程

  1. 《C程序设计:语言、库和标准》(作者:Kernighan和Brent)
    这是一本经典的C语言编程书籍,全面介绍了C语言的基础知识、标准库和高级特性。

  2. 《C语言深度解析》(作者:刘未鹏)
    本书深入浅出地讲解了C语言的高级特性,如指针、内存管理、位操作等,适合有一定基础的读者。

三、嵌入式操作系统

  1. 《嵌入式操作系统原理与实现》(作者:刘宏伟、张晓辉)
    本书详细介绍了嵌入式操作系统的原理、设计方法和实现技术,适合从事嵌入式系统开发的工程师。

  2. 《实时操作系统原理与应用》(作者:王海涛、刘洋)
    本书以实时操作系统为研究对象,讲解了实时系统的设计、实现和应用,有助于读者了解实时嵌入式系统。

四、硬件接口与驱动

  1. 《嵌入式系统硬件接口技术》(作者:李明、陈伟)
    本书全面介绍了嵌入式系统中的常用硬件接口,如GPIO、UART、SPI、I2C等,以及相应的驱动程序编写。

  2. 《嵌入式系统硬件设计》(作者:刘宏伟、张晓辉)
    本书从硬件设计角度出发,讲解了嵌入式系统的电路设计、PCB布局和调试方法。

五、嵌入式系统调试与优化

  1. 《嵌入式系统调试技术》(作者:王海涛、刘洋)
    本书详细介绍了嵌入式系统的调试方法、技巧和工具,有助于读者提高调试效率。

  2. 《嵌入式系统性能优化》(作者:李明、陈伟)
    本书从系统架构、代码优化、硬件选择等方面,讲解了嵌入式系统的性能优化方法。

案例分析:

以《嵌入式系统原理与应用》为例,书中通过实例讲解了嵌入式系统硬件设计、软件开发和调试方法。例如,在讲解GPIO接口时,书中以一个简单的LED控制程序为例,介绍了GPIO的配置、读写操作和中断处理。

总结:

以上书籍涵盖了嵌入式开发工程师考试所需的知识点,读者可以根据自己的实际情况选择合适的书籍进行学习。在备考过程中,建议读者结合实际项目进行实践,以提高自己的嵌入式系统开发能力。祝广大考生在嵌入式开发工程师考试中取得优异成绩!

猜你喜欢:猎头赚钱网站